WebApple announced the M2 on June 6, 2024, at WWDC, along with models of the MacBook Air and the 13-inch MacBook Pro using the M2. It was released on June 24, 2024. It was released on June 24, 2024. The M2 is made with TSMC 's "Enhanced 5-nanometer technology" N5P process and contains 20 billion transistors, a 25% increase from the M1. WebApple M1 is a series of ARM-based systems-on-a-chip (SoCs) designed by Apple Inc. as a central processing unit (CPU) and graphics processing unit (GPU) for its Mac desktops and notebooks, and the iPad Pro and iPad Air tablets.
